Output 58d91da300a1752902eb7c8862545be34c16b70dbb3e43b009189bd10a91f258:6

value
883
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fc5870f0231583dfb4cac4297f271f57de8c1d573a6fd14eec0f90ff48c108ed
address
bc1pl3v8puprzkpaldx2cs5h7fcl2l0gc82h8fhaznhvp7g07jxpprksztva6x
transaction
58d91da300a1752902eb7c8862545be34c16b70dbb3e43b009189bd10a91f258
spent
true